1.  INTRODUCTION 

Eco Gearchem pumps are constructed in 316SS, Alloy 20 and Alloy C. Gears are available 
in Alloy C, Alloy 20, glass filled TFE, Carbon/Graphite and PEEK. These pumps are used for 
the reliable handling    of clear lubricating and non-lubricating fluids. These pumps operate 
over a broad range of temperatures, pressures and corrosive services for transfer 
applications, cyclic operations or continuous production systems. 

Self-priming Gearchem pumps can be operated over the entire pH range, for indoor and 
outdoor  service, at system pressures from as low as 1 mm Hg abs (vacuum) to 100 psi 
differential pressure and over a temperature range from -100°F to + 450°F (-73°C to 
+232°C). Gearchem   pumps are available in flows up to 55 gpm and can be used to pump 
liquids with viscosities ranging from less than 1 cps up to 100,000 cps with reduced speeds. 

Gearchem pumps may be quickly inspected in the field. All that is required to inspect the 
internal components is the removal of the rear housing. Before attempting an inspection or 
repair be sure to read and thoroughly understand this maintenance manual. 

Pumps may be repaired either in the field or at an authorized Eco Repair Center (contact 
your Eco distributor for details). Field repairs can be done very quickly using an Eco KOPkit 
which includes all the parts necessary to cover practically all routine maintenance 
requirements. 

 

2.  EQUIPMENT INSPECTION 

1.  Check all equipment for completeness against the order and for any evidence of 

shipping damage. Shortages or damage should be reported immediately to the 
carrier and to your Eco distributor. 

2.  If the pump is not going to be installed immediately, the following steps should be 

taken. 

 

Leave pump in original shipping carton. 

 

Store indoors in a dry ambient atmosphere. Avoid temperature variations.  

 

Leave all shipping plugs in place. 

 

Contact the motor manufacturer for specific motor storage information. 

3.  Occasionally during shipment, possible misalignment or other damage such as 

cracked mechanical seal faces can occur. For this reason, it is recommended that 
each unit be tested with water in some convenient area prior to piping into the actual 
process system. 

4.  These instructions should be read carefully by the personnel responsible for 

installation, operation and maintenance of the equipment and kept in a convenient 
place for ready reference. It is recommended that a copy of the Eco order be kept 
with this manual as well as a written record of the pump model number which is on 
the name tag attached to the pump. A space has been provided inside the front cover 
of the manual to record this number.
